JOB TITLE: INTERNAL AUDITOR

JOB STAUS: FULL TIME

Applications are invited from suitably qualified people to fill the position of Internal Auditor at the Nevis Co-operative Credit Union Limited.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BLITY:

  • Review internal controls within each department of the Credit Union to ensure that assets are properly safeguarded and financial transactions are properly recorded.
  • Identify deficiencies and recommend corrective actions.
  • Assist with auditing requirements and be abreast with current auditing techniques and methodologies.
  • Ensure that the credit union operates efficiently, ethically, and in compliance with all regulations.

MAIN D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Conduct regular audits of financial, operational, and compliance processes
  • Identify risks and recommend improvements to internal controls
  • Ensure adherence to internal policies and regulatory requirements
  • Prepare clear, actionable audit reports for management and the board
  • Monitor follow-up on audit findings and support process improvements
  • Promote accountability, integrity, and continuous improvement
  • Liaise with management on all internal audit related matters
  • Report to the Supervisory and Compliance Committee, and the Board of Directors.
  • Collect, prepare and organize all relevant documentation before the audit.
  • Develop a planned approach to help minimize the actual duration of the audit.
  • Participate in the review and evaluation of management responses to audit findings/recommendations.

QUALIFICAT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Bachelor’s degree in accounting or finance or related field
  • Minimum of three years of experience in internal audit preferably in a financial institution or credit union.
  • Strong knowledge of internal controls, audit practices, and risk assessment.
  • Excellent analytical, communication, and organizational skills.
  • Experience preparing audit reports and presenting findings to management
  • Familiarity with the regulations governing financial institutions, preferably credit unions.
  • Ability to work independently with a high level of integrity and attention to detail
